The ABI Commission to Study the Reform of Chapter 11 is considering a host of legal issues implicating both the Bankruptcy Code and U.S. Constitutional law, particularly with respect to the treatment of secured creditors’ rights. To advance the dialogue on these important issues, ABI and the University of Illinois College of Law have assembled a galaxy of scholars to present academic papers on issues related to the Commission's work. Members of the Commission will join these scholars in a critique of the papers and a lively debate over the consequences of the increased importance of secured credit to modern restructuring law. The papers will be published in a forthcoming issue of the University of Illinois Law Review.
